They are found in both military and civilian environments as well as on ships. Mid sleeper The mid-sleeper cabin beds are an alternative to a standard single and high-sleeper bed. They are designed to accommodate children who are four years or more. Mid sleepers can be used as storage, in addition to providing an area for sleeping that is safe. A mid sleeper is an excellent choice for smaller bedrooms since it offers many storage options. This bed is great for parents because it can help reduce clutter. Many cabin beds come with a variety of features. They include under-bed storage as well as a play tent. Some even include the option of a sleepover mattress. Based on the design of the bed, there might be a ladder on either end so that adults can climb up to the bed easily. For children, the ideal bed will let them create their own space while still serving as a functional. A mid-sleeper bed is a great option. It allows children to enjoy the excitement of a higher-level bed while still allowing them access to the storage underneath. Some cabinbeds have built-in shelves, drawers and a desk.
